Meteorologist April Loveland's First Warning Forecast

Chilly start with plenty of sunshine. Clouds will build in as the day progresses. Highs will warm to the upper 40s. The wind has subsided and will become calm this afternoon.

Cold tonight with lows in the low and mid 30s. Skies will be mostly cloudy.

More sunshine for Sunday. It will also be a bit milder with highs in the low and mid 50s. Not as cold Sunday night with lows in the low 40s.

Temperatures will continue to rise on Monday, but so will the rain chances. Highs Monday will warm to the low and mid 60s. A chance of rain by the afternoon, with rain becoming likely by Monday night.
